Welcome to the official page for the Office of the Chief Administrative Officer (CAO) of the U.S. House of Representatives.
The Office of the Chief Administrative Officer serves the House community by providing administrative, technical, and operational solutions so Members can perform their Constitutional duties. 11/21/2022
2022's is a 78-foot-tall red spruce from the Pisgah National Forest in North Carolina. Affectionately known as “Ruby,” this year’s tree arrived at the U.S. Capitol after a 14-day-long journey.
